Biography of Jon Jones

Jonathan Dwight Jones, known as Jon Jones, was born on July 19, 1987, in Rochester, New York. He grew up in a family of athletes, which undoubtedly influenced his career path. Jones began wrestling in high school and quickly excelled, winning a state championship in New York. Following his high school success, he transitioned into mixed martial arts.

NameJonathan Dwight Jones
Date of BirthJuly 19, 1987
NationalityAmerican
Height6 ft 4 in (193 cm)
Weight ClassLight Heavyweight / Heavyweight
Professional DebutApril 12, 2008
Current StatusActive

Jon Jones Net Worth

As of 2023, Jon Jones' net worth is estimated to be around $10 million. This figure may seem modest compared to other athletes in professional sports, but it reflects his earnings from a career marked by both triumphs and setbacks.

Career Earnings Breakdown

Throughout his career, Jon Jones has earned millions from his fights in the UFC. His fight purses vary significantly based on the event and the opponent, but here is a general breakdown of his earnings:

  • UFC 140: $300,000
  • UFC 165: $600,000
  • UFC 182: $500,000
  • UFC 197: $500,000
  • UFC 214: $1 million (plus bonuses)

In addition to fight purses, Jones has received substantial pay-per-view (PPV) bonuses, which can often exceed his base salary, particularly in high-stakes fights.

Challenges and Controversies

Despite his success, Jon Jones has faced numerous controversies that have affected his career and financial situation. Issues such as legal troubles, substance abuse, and suspensions from the UFC have impacted his fight schedule and earning potential.

Jones' legal battles have often led to significant fines and loss of income, which serves as a cautionary tale for aspiring athletes regarding the importance of personal conduct both inside and outside the ring.
